The start of this year and the months ahead are unprecedented and extremely challenging for all producers. The Teagasc Pig Development Department (PDD) is committed to work diligently on assisting producers during the current crisis in whatever way is needed. Much focus is on assisting producers review on farm costs and assisting in accessing finance that is much needed to help navigate through this extremely challenging period.
We in the PDD have been engaging with key stakeholders and in recent weeks we have had ongoing and regular contact with the IFA, meetings with the IGFA/Feed Mills and the Banks to outline the issues facing the sector, the losses occurring, what’s required to fund the sector going forward and likely outlook for the sector for 2022.
We strongly encourage all farmers to talk to their bank to highlight the current circumstances and apply for the finance needed at the earliest stage possible. The PDD advisory team are on hand to assist producers in preparing documents such as cashflows to support such applications.

The PDD are mindful that on top of this crisis, there are a number of legislative changes that are going to impact pig production this year; such as the forthcoming ban on the use of Zinc Oxide as a veterinary medicinal product in June.
